New Construction of Apartments for Students and Apprentices
The Free and Hanseatic City of Hamburg promotes the new construction, modification, and expansion of apartments for students and apprentices. The IFB Hamburg program offers loans and grants to create urgently needed housing, while also considering aspects such as sustainability, accessibility, and electromobility.
Who is funded
This funding program from the Free and Hanseatic City of Hamburg is aimed at landowners, hereditary building rights holders, and non-profit organizations who wish to create housing for students and apprentices. It aims to improve housing provision for these specific target groups in Hamburg.
What is funded
The funding supports the new construction, modification, and expansion of apartments and shared flats specifically for students and apprentices. Both financial aspects and standards for sustainable and barrier-free construction are taken into account.
Type and Scope of Funding
The program offers modular funding in the form of subsidized loans and grants, the amount of which depends on the scope of the measure and the land value. The funding commitment period is up to 30 years.
Conditions and Requirements
The funding is tied to comprehensive conditions, ranging from compliance with rent price and occupancy restrictions to equity requirements and specific building standards. Applicants must demonstrate their capability and reliability.
Application Procedure
The application procedure begins with consultation meetings and the submission of complete documents to IFB Hamburg before construction starts. After positive review and approval, a funding commitment is issued, and funds are disbursed according to construction progress.
Legal Basis
The legal basis of the funding program is the Funding Guideline for the New Construction of Apartments for Students and Apprentices, which is based on the Hamburg Housing Promotion Act and takes into account EU State aid rules.
